I shoot advertising photography, and have used a Mac G5 for several years.  I use Adobe Photoshop 5.0 and Photoshop Elements 3.  My system isn't compatible for higher versions.  I'm at the point where I use a PC at work for advertising proposals and such, and my mac at home for the photos.  I would like to get a new computer for home that would do both, and that I can use updated versions of Photoshop or elements with.  Would a PC run the versions just as well as a Mac would? Its like 1/2 the price...at least!

Answer
Hi Donna,

You can run Adobe products on a PC and they look the same as the mac versions although the keyboards shortcuts are different.

Rather than buy a PC, I would recommend upgrading your Mac system to 10.4 Tiger or 10.5 Leopard. Either of these will accommodate the latest Adobe releases and cost considerably less than a PC.

If you just want new hardware, all the new Macs, including the mini, come with Intel processors and you can run both platforms on a single machine. My mac mini at home runs OSX 10.4 and Windows XP, although since I downloaded Neo-Office, an open source office application for Mac OSX, I can't remember the last time I booted up in PC mode.

As far as performance, I can't say. I don't use a PC for Photoshop work at all. Even when working in Quark or InDesign on the PC, I will still do Photoshop on the mac and copy to the PC when I'm done. It has been my experience that, for the average user, macs will operate longer. I still have a G4 running with Photoshop 7. Macs seem to accept upgrades to system or applications easier than PC's, with PC's becoming obsolete after a few years due to incompatibilities or problematic transitions to newer software.
